What is Double Glazing?

Double glazing includes installing windows with two panes of glass separated by a layer of air or gas. This style offers remarkable insulation compared to single-pane windows, making it an outstanding option for homes in environments like Manchester's.

Benefits of Double Glazing in Manchester

  1. Energy Efficiency

    • Lowered Heat Loss: Double glazing substantially minimizes heat loss throughout the colder months, keeping homes warmer and decreasing the requirement for extreme heating.
    • Lower Energy Bills: By improving insulation, double glazing can lead to significant cost savings on energy expenses. According to the Energy Saving Trust, house owners can save up to ₤ 170 per year on heating expenses.
  2. Sound Reduction

    • Quieter Living: The air or gas layer glaziers in manchester between the glass panes acts as a, minimizing external sound. This is especially advantageous for homes near busy streets or in city areas.
  3. Increased Property Value

    • Attractive to Buyers: Double glazing is a desirable feature for prospective buyers, as it includes value to a residential or commercial property. According to a research study by the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ors (RICS), double glazing can increase a home's worth by up to 2%.
  4. Condensation Control

    • Less Moisture: Double-glazed windows decrease condensation on the inside of the glass, which can assist prevent wet and mold issues, typical in Manchester's damp climate.
  5. Enhanced Security

    • Harder Windows: Double-glazed windows are more protected than single-pane windows, as they are harder to break. This can prevent robbers and supply peace of mind.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How much does double glazing cost in Manchester?

  • The cost of double glazing in Manchester can differ depending on factors such as the size of the windows, the type of product, and the complexity of the installation. Usually, homeowners can expect to pay in between ₤ 300 and ₤ 700 per sash window replacement manchester.

Q2: Can I install double glazing myself?

  • While it is technically possible to set up double glazing yourself, it is highly recommended to work with a professional. Do it yourself installation can be challenging and might lead to improper fitting, which can affect the efficiency and longevity of the windows.

Q3: How long does it require to install double glazing?

  • The installation time can vary depending on the number of windows and the complexity of the job. Typically, an expert group can install double glazing in a day or 2 for an average-sized home.

Q4: Are there any government grants for double glazing?

  • Yes, there are different federal government schemes and grants readily available to aid with the expense of energy-efficient home improvements, including double glazing. Talk to regional authorities or the federal government's main website for the current details.

Q5: How long do double glazing repair in manchester-glazed windows last?

  • With proper upkeep, double-glazed windows can last for 20 to 30 years. Factors such as the quality of the products and the installation can impact their life expectancy.
